Merge branch 'develop' of https://github.com/Dolibarr/dolibarr.git into develop
This commit is contained in:
commit
7ea595fa6d
@ -155,8 +155,9 @@ from origin/upstream and origin/pristine.
|
|||||||
Note: If there was errors solved manually, you may need to make a git commit
|
Note: If there was errors solved manually, you may need to make a git commit
|
||||||
|
|
||||||
* Add an entry into debian/changelog
|
* Add an entry into debian/changelog
|
||||||
> dch -v x.y.z-1 "My comment" will add entry.
|
> dch -v x.y.z-dsfg-1 "My comment" will add entry.
|
||||||
For example: dch -v x.y.z-1 "New upstream release." for a new version
|
For example: dch -v x.y.z-dsfg-1 "New upstream release." for a new version
|
||||||
|
Then modify changelog to replace "unstable" with "UNRELEASED".
|
||||||
|
|
||||||
Warning: Date must have format reported by "date -R"
|
Warning: Date must have format reported by "date -R"
|
||||||
Warning: Name and email must match value into debian/control file (Entry added here is used by next step).
|
Warning: Name and email must match value into debian/control file (Entry added here is used by next step).
|
||||||
@ -165,13 +166,17 @@ Warning: Name and email must match value into debian/control file (Entry added h
|
|||||||
> rm -fr ../build-area
|
> rm -fr ../build-area
|
||||||
> git-buildpackage -us -uc
|
> git-buildpackage -us -uc
|
||||||
|
|
||||||
Note: You can use git-buildpackage -us -uc --git-ignore-new if you want to test build with uncommited file
|
Note: You can use git-buildpackage -us -uc --git-ignore-new if you want to test build with uncommited file
|
||||||
|
Note: You can use git-buildpackage -us -uc -d if you want to test build when dependencies does not match
|
||||||
Note: Package is built into directory ../build-area
|
Note: Package is built into directory ../build-area
|
||||||
|
|
||||||
* If package .deb is ok:
|
* If package .deb is ok:
|
||||||
Note: If there was errors managed manually, you may need to make a git commit but do not use option "amend" previous commit
|
Note: If there was errors managed manually, you may need to make a git commit but do not use option "amend" previous commit
|
||||||
> git-buildpackage --git-tag-only --git-retag
|
|
||||||
> git push --all ou git push origin --all
|
> git push --all ou git push origin --all
|
||||||
|
|
||||||
|
* If ok, you can tag.
|
||||||
|
> Edit debian/changelog to replace "UNRELEASED" into "unstable", then push
|
||||||
|
> git-buildpackage --git-tag-only --git-retag
|
||||||
> git push --tags
|
> git push --tags
|
||||||
|
|
||||||
* Compilation is then done by a debian developer and sent
|
* Compilation is then done by a debian developer and sent
|
||||||
@ -227,15 +232,19 @@ Warning: Name and email must match value into debian/control file (Entry added h
|
|||||||
> rm -fr ../build-area
|
> rm -fr ../build-area
|
||||||
> git-buildpackage -us -uc
|
> git-buildpackage -us -uc
|
||||||
|
|
||||||
Note: You can use git-buildpackage -us -uc --git-ignore-new if you want to test build with uncommited file
|
Note: You can use git-buildpackage -us -uc --git-ignore-new if you want to test build with uncommited file
|
||||||
|
Note: You can use git-buildpackage -us -uc -d if you want to test build when dependencies does not match
|
||||||
Note: Package is built into directory ../build-area
|
Note: Package is built into directory ../build-area
|
||||||
|
|
||||||
* Test package (see dedicated chapter to test it with debian unstable env)
|
* Test package (see dedicated chapter to test it with debian unstable env)
|
||||||
|
|
||||||
* If package .deb is ok:
|
* If package .deb is ok:
|
||||||
Note: If there was errors managed manually, you may need to make a git commit but do not use option "amend" previous commit
|
Note: If there was errors managed manually, you may need to make a git commit but do not use option "amend" previous commit
|
||||||
> git-buildpackage --git-tag-only --git-retag
|
|
||||||
> git push --all ou git push origin --all
|
> git push --all ou git push origin --all
|
||||||
|
|
||||||
|
* If ok, you can tag.
|
||||||
|
> Edit debian/changelog to replace "UNRELEASED" into "unstable", then push
|
||||||
|
> git-buildpackage --git-tag-only --git-retag
|
||||||
> git push --tags
|
> git push --tags
|
||||||
|
|
||||||
* Compilation is then done by a debian developer and sent
|
* Compilation is then done by a debian developer and sent
|
||||||
|
|||||||
Loading…
Reference in New Issue
Block a user